Graphical User Interface Builder Semantic Scholar A graphical user interface builder (or gui builder), also known as gui designer, is a software development tool that simplifies the creation of guis by allowing the designer to arrange graphical control elements (often called widgets) using a drag and drop wysiwyg editor. In computer science, a graphical user interface (gui ɡuːiː ), is a type of user interface that allows users to interact with electronic devices through graphical icons and visual indicators such as secondary notation, instead of text based user interfaces, typed command labels or text navigation.
